PORTLAND – In honor of the Rock-Off’s 20th birthday, event producer Reindeer Records has created a sixth finalist slot after showcases held at McAuley Performing Arts Center.

All told, 27 Maine bands turned in a wide variety of live performances, from hard rock to pop-punk to alternative to solo acoustic acts, over two recent weekends.

The six acts chosen to proceed to the Rock-Off 20 Finals, in alphabetical order, are Carmine, Thornton Academy; Entropy, Falmouth High School; The Mojo Café, Mount Ararat High School; Pozer, Poland Regional High School; Sammie Francis, Gorham High School; and Stillview, Thornton Academy.

The finals will begin at 1 p.m. Sunday, May 2, also at McAuley Performing Arts Center. Finalists will be evaluated by judges as well as audience balloting. Tickets are $8 in advance, $10 day of the show. They are available from any finalist; or at 878-4554 or events@reindeergroup.org.
